Wat is het verschil tussen OLAP en OLTP

De grootste verschil tussen OLAP en OLTP is dat het OLAP is een online analyse- en gegevensverzamelproces voor de besluitvorming, terwijl OLTP een online transactiesysteem is om fundamentele bedrijfstaken te beheren.

OLAP is een online analysesysteem waarmee een gebruiker gemakkelijk gegevens kan ophalen en bekijken vanuit verschillende gezichtspunten. Met andere woorden, het stelt de gebruikers in staat om verschillende samenvattingen van meerdimensionale gegevens te bekijken. Daarom kunnen gebruikers informatie uit grote databases extraheren en analyseren om zakelijke beslissingen te nemen. Aan de andere kant is OLTP een software die transactiegerichte applicaties via internet kan ondersteunen. Het algemene gebruik ervan is bij financiële transacties, detailhandelsverkopen en Customer Relationship Management (CRM).

Key Areas Covered

1. Wat is OLAP
     - Definitie, functionaliteit
2. Wat is OLTP
     - Definitie, functionaliteit
3. Wat is de relatie tussen OLAP en OLTP
     - Overzicht van vereniging
4. Wat is het verschil tussen OLAP en OLTP
     - Vergelijking van belangrijke verschillen

Sleutelbegrippen

OLAP, Online Analytical Processing, OLTP, Online Transactional Processing

Wat is OLAP

OLAP staat voor Online analytische verwerking. Het is een software die gegevens analyseert voor zakelijke beslissingen. Bovendien kunnen gebruikers tegelijkertijd informatie over meerdere databases analyseren. Met OLAP kunnen managers en analisten effectieve zakelijke inzichten verkrijgen. Ook kunnen ze complexe query's uitvoeren om multidimensionale gegevens te extraheren. Het is ook mogelijk om dezelfde query meerdere keren uit te voeren om gegevens te extraheren en te analyseren.

Met behulp van OLAP kan een bedrijf de verkoop van een product in twee maanden analyseren en de resultaten van hetzelfde product vergelijken in dezelfde maanden die op een andere locatie worden verkocht. Bovendien kunnen bedrijven de meest gekochte artikelen van de klant analyseren om een ​​webpagina met producten met een hoge afnametarief te maken.

Wat is OLTP

OLTP verwijst naar Online transactieverwerking. Het is een systeem dat transactiegerichte applicaties ondersteunt in een architectuur met 3 niveaus. Het wordt ook gebruikt om de dagelijkse transactie van een organisatie te beheren. Bovendien registreert het de huidige update, invoeging, verwijdering tijdens het uitvoeren van transacties.

Trouwens, OLTP-vragen zijn eenvoudig, kort en vereisen minimale ruimte en minimale tijd om te verwerken. Een OLTP-transactiefout kan echter gegevensintegriteit veroorzaken. Online vliegtickets boeken, online bankieren, producten toevoegen aan een winkelwagentje bij online winkelen zijn enkele voorbeelden van het gebruik van OLTP.

Relatie tussen OLAP en OLTP

  • OLTP-systeem wordt de bron van gegevens voor OLAP.

Verschil tussen OLAP en OLTP

Definitie

OLAP is een benadering voor multidimensionale analytische zoekopdrachten, gebruikt in business intelligence, rapportage van schrijven en datamining. OLTP is een klasse van systemen die hoge transactie-georiënteerde applicaties ondersteunen of faciliteren. Dit verklaart dus het fundamentele verschil tussen OLAP en OLTP.

Volledige vorm

Online Analytical Processing is de volledige vorm van OLAP terwijl Online Transactional Processing de volledige vorm van OLTP is.

Hoofddoel

Een ander verschil tussen OLAP en OLTP is hun hoofddoel. Het hoofddoel van OLAP is om analyses uit te voeren, terwijl het belangrijkste doel van OLTP is om de verwerking uit te voeren.

Kenmerken

Bovendien wordt OLAP gekenmerkt door een grote hoeveelheid gegevens, terwijl OLTP wordt gekenmerkt door een groot aantal korte online tracties.

Activiteiten

Bovendien gebruikt OLAP selecties, maar OLTP gebruikt bewerkingen voor invoegen, bijwerken en verwijderen.

Reactietijd

Responstijd verhoogt ook het verschil tussen OLAP en OLTP omdat OLTP sneller reageert dan OLAP.

Normalisatie

Er is ook een verschil tussen OLAP en OLTP bij normalisatie. Dat wil zeggen, de OLAP-tabellen zijn niet genormaliseerd terwijl OLTP-tabellen genormaliseerd zijn.

Gegevens

Hoewel OLTP de gegevensbron voor OLAP is, gebruikt OLTP originele gegevens. Dit is nog een groot verschil tussen OLAP en OLTP.

Data-integriteit

Gegevensintegriteit is een ander belangrijk verschil tussen OLAP en OLTP. OLAP-databases worden niet vaak gewijzigd, dus de gegevensintegriteit wordt niet beïnvloed. OLTP-databases worden vaak gewijzigd, dus het moet de gegevensintegriteit behouden.

Vraagtype

Bovendien gebruikt OLAP complexe query's terwijl OLTP eenvoudige query's gebruikt.

Gebruik

OLAP wordt gebruikt voor planning en besluitvorming, terwijl OLTP wordt gebruikt voor het beheren en uitvoeren van fundamentele bedrijfstaken. Dit is ook een groot verschil tussen OLAP en OLTP.

Gebruikerstype

Daarnaast gebruiken managers en gegevensanalisten OLAP, terwijl databasebeheerders en andere databaseprofessionals OLTP gebruiken.

Conclusie

Kort gezegd, het belangrijkste verschil tussen OLAP en OLTP is dat het OLAP een online analyse- en gegevensverzamelingsproces voor besluitvorming is, terwijl OLTP een online transactiesysteem is om fundamentele bedrijfstaken te beheren. Ook OLTP-systeem wordt de bron van gegevens voor OLAP.

Referentie:

1. "Wat is OLAP (Online Analytical Processing)? - Definitie van WhatIs.com. "SearchDataManagement, hier beschikbaar.
2. "Wat is OLTP (online transactieverwerking)? - Definitie van WhatIs.com. "SearchDataCenter, hier beschikbaar.

Afbeelding met dank aan:

1. "1449091" (CC0) via Pxhere
2. "Seo, data, Big Data, Analytics" (CC0) via openbare domeinfoto's